All About Papa is a raw exploration of familial tension and unresolved conflicts. Set in a mourning hall, it captures the atmosphere of grief with a slow, deliberate pacing that allows the emotional weight to build. The siblings, each with their own grudges, create a dynamic that feels both relatable and painfully real. The performances are quite striking—each actor brings a depth that makes the interactions feel genuine, almost like eavesdropping on a family dispute. The use of the pineapple as a focal point is really unique, almost absurdly symbolic, reminding us of the trivialities that can divide us. It’s not flashy, but the simplicity of the setting and the rawness of the dialogue give it a distinctive character.
